1. UN Women:

The Empowerment of Women (UN Women) is dedicated to gender equality and protect the rights of women. The agency was founded to accelerate the progress women make and to identify their needs across the globe. UN Women mainly focuses on four fundamental rights that include;

a. Women leading and participating in the governing system.

b. Women must have decent economic security.

c. They can have a life free from violence.

d. Women can influence building peace and resilience.

2. Womankind Worldwide:

Womankind Worldwide is an international organization that supports an equal partnership for women intending to transform their lives. This is a visionary organization, mainly emphasizes the rights of women and to make sure that they are respected and valued. Mutually corresponding with their local supporters, this organization gives shelter to girls and women who escape from violence and advocate their rights.

3. Center for Reproductive Rights:

This organization was established in 1992 and has strengthened laws and policies of women’s rights in more than 50 countries. This is one of the groundbreaking records before national courts and the UN committee. It emphasizes on reproductive healthcare, safe abortions, and birth control that are usually neglected by people. It influences the laws against documenting abuses and promotes reproductive health and human rights.

4. Equality Now:

The name of the organization Equality Now says it all. It is dedicated to individuals, groups, institutions, and survivors to achieve changes. Furthermore, it attracts the global attention of media on individual cases of abuse. It puts pressure on the government and other social activists to adopt, enforce, and implement laws that are crucial for women’s protection.

5. Rise Up:

Rise Up works on activating the rights of families, women, girls, and communities through investing, building movements, and strengthening leadership. This network of Rising has crossed several transforming the lives of seven million women and is still progressing. This organization has impacted 100 law agencies in the USA, South Asia, and Latin America. It fortifies the leadership through advancing the sexual, educational, and economic empowerment of women.
